Oscar Health Navigates Market Shift Towards 2026 Profitability

Oscar Health has released its financial outcomes for the second quarter, indicating a period of significant transition and strategic realignment. The company recorded revenues of approximately $2.86 billion, which, while an increase from the previous year's $2.2 billion, did not meet the anticipated $2.91 billion. This shortfall, alongside a reported loss of 89 cents per share against an 86-cent consensus estimate, highlights current challenges. Contributing factors to these financial results include a rise in membership, which paradoxically was somewhat offset by an increase in net risk adjustment transfer accrual, leading to a higher medical loss ratio of 91.1% compared to 79.0% in the prior year.

Amidst these financial figures, Oscar Health's leadership remains focused on future growth and stability. CEO Mark Bertolini articulated a vision for navigating the current market dynamics, asserting the company's strong position to manage the industry's shift expected in 2025. He anticipates a stabilization of the market in the coming year, paving the way for the company to achieve profitability by 2026. Despite an operating loss of $230.5 million and a net loss of $228.36 million in the second quarter, Oscar Health has reaffirmed its fiscal 2025 sales guidance, projecting between $12 billion and $12.2 billion, which surpasses current Wall Street estimates.

Looking ahead, Oscar Health is taking proactive measures to adapt to the competitive individual healthcare market. The company is implementing pricing adjustments for 2026 to account for the increased acuity within this sector. Management expects a medical loss ratio of 86%-87% and an SG&A expense ratio of 17.1%-17.6% for fiscal 2025, alongside an adjusted EBITDA loss of approximately $120 million.
